About

Xiaoping Tang is a scholar working on Infectious Diseases, Virology and Epidemiology. According to data from OpenAlex, Xiaoping Tang has authored 72 papers receiving a total of 625 ind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Infectious Diseases, 24 papers in Virology and 13 papers in Epidemiology. Recurrent topics in Xiaoping Tang's work include HIV Research and Treatment (22 papers), HIV/AIDS drug development and treatment (16 papers) and HIV/AIDS Research and Interventions (11 papers). Xiaoping Tang is often cited by papers focused on HIV Research and Treatment (22 papers), HIV/AIDS drug development and treatment (16 papers) and HIV/AIDS Research and Interventions (11 papers). Xiaoping Tang collaborates with scholars based in China, United States and Netherlands. Xiaoping Tang's co-authors include Weiping Cai, Fengyu Hu, Linghua Li, Yun Lan, Min Xu, Yongshui Fu, Jie Zhou, Dehong Yan, Qiong Yang and Aiping Qin and has published in prestigious journals such as SHILAP Revista de lepidopterología, Environmental Science & Technology and The EMBO Journal.
